The Role: We are looking for experienced Automation Test Engineers / SDET to work on projects with our clients from both the public and private sectors. You will have a testing background and be confident using your skills to run projects directly with clients with minimal supervision. You will be a fundamental member of the team, responsible for designing, developing and delivering test solutions whilst supporting and developing other members of the team and fostering best practice, keeping up to date with industry standards and advances.

While most of our work can be done remotely, giving you the flexibility to work where you're most comfortable, we do expect all of our consultants to be open to travel as required by our clients, primarily to London. This role would therefore be best suited to those within a commutable distance of London.

Requirements Key Responsibilities:

  • Overseeing all aspects of developing, implementing, and maintaining automated test scripts using automation tools.
  • Verifying the usability, functionality, performance, and scalability of our and our clients applications.
  • Constructing automation tools and expanding framework functionalities to accommodate unique team requirements.
  • Initiating and establishing processes for automation and performance monitoring.
  • Actively contributing to both our Quality Engineering teams and our clients in establishing Automation and Testing best practices for the organisation.
  • Collaborating with various teams to address their automation challenges and coordinating efforts with diverse teams to resolve performance test failures.

Key Skills & Experience:

  • Excellent communication and collaboration skills.
  • Great analytical and troubleshooting skills as well as thrive in a dynamic work environment.
  • In depth understanding of QA process and software development life-cycle.
  • Proven experience with current front-end testing frameworks and tools, like Cypress or Playwright.
  • Hands-on experience of building test automation frameworks from scratch.
  • Proficiency in scripting and programming languages such as JavaScript and TypeScript (3+ years).
  • Experience testing web applications across multiple browsers and operating systems including mobile.
  • Experience of API testing, ideally using RestAssured or SoapUI.
  • Expertise in establishing and executing testing tools, testing environments, and testing data throughout different stages of the testing process.
  • Experience of working closely with cross-functional teams, including developers, and other QA team members, to design, develop and enhance automation frameworks.
  • Familiarity with containerisation technologies (e.g., Docker) and orchestration tools (e.g., Kubernetes) for testing microservices in a containerised environment.
  • Automated API testing with Java (e.g. RestAssured / SoapUI).
  • Experience using collaborative tools such as Jira, Confluence, or similar for test case management, documentation, and communication within Agile/Scrum teams.
  • Working knowledge of CI/CD pipelines, including experience with Jenkins, GitLab CI, or other CI/CD tools for automated testing and deployment.
  • Understanding of testing microservices-based applications.
  • Familiarity with cloud platforms (e.g., AWS, Azure).
  • Understanding of Accessibility testing.
